The Kenyatta University Student who has been missing since Christmas day was discovered dead at her boyfriend's house in Kahawa Wendani, Kiambu County.


Her decomposing body was discovered after neighbours raised concern over the foul smell that came out of her boyfriend’s apartment at Alvo House.

Meanwhile, her boyfriend was not around as he had travelled to his rural home probably for the Christmas celebrations.

The neighbours alerted the authorities who went to the scent on Thursday and broke down the door to access the house and discovered Victoria’s lifeless body in the sitting room.

The police noted there were no visible injuries on Victoria’s body.

Her boyfriend was immediately traced to his rural home before being arrested and taken to the Ruiru Sub-county Directorate of Criminal Investigations (DCI) headquarters for interrogation.

The Public Policy and Administration student named Victoria Muthoni Theuri was last seen on Christmas day when he left her parents’ house in Kahawa Sukari with an understanding that she had gone to visit her sister.

However, her parents became concerned when she failed to return home and could not reach her on her mobile phone.

According to Victoria’s parents, they called her sister to establish Victoria’s whereabouts, and that was when it became clear she did not go to her sister’s place and that is when they reported the matter at Kahawa Sukari Police Station.

Sources have since intimated Victoria had a strained relationship with her parents after getting pregnant to a man they did not know.


Despite getting pregnant, Victoria still operated from her parents’ house as she went to school, but police established she could spend time at her boyfriend’s apartment after school.

Police have launched a probe to establish the circumstances under which Victoria died.
